National Mississippi River Museum and Aquarium
Learn about the region’s history and its aquatic life in one location. The role of this important river becomes apparent through the many interactive exhibits.

Crystal Lake Cave
The subterranean world can be an exotic and spellbinding environment. Visit this exquisite cave that has been carved by nature over millions of years.

Mines of Spain State Recreation Area
Walk through this protected area of historical and natural interest. One trail has state trees from the entire 50 states along with lookouts over a major river.
